| Cu(II) extraction by supercritical fluid carbon dioxide from a room temperature ionic liquid using fluorinated beta-diketones |

| Copper(II) can be extracted in supercritical CO2 from a room temperature ionic liquid using CO2-philic fluorinated -beta-diketonate ligands; thanks to the 1-butyl-3-methylimidazolium bis trifluoromethylsulfonyl)imide (BMIMTf2N) ionic liquid properties, there is no need to add modifiers to the neat supercritical CO2 to reach high extraction efficiencies. |
